Webgenerally effective, a subset of patients may develop clivo-axial instability. This is usually heralded by the return of preoperative symptoms and confirmed radiographically by a decreased clivoaxial angle (CXA). WebThe normal CXA is approximately 155°, decreasing 10° in flexion and increasing 10° in extension. b The pathological clival axial angle (CXA) is more kyphotic than the normal CXA. WebJan 19, 2024 · The kyphotic clivo-axial angle is an important and relatively easy measurement to indicate potential deformative stress on the brain stem. The clivus is a wedge-shaped bone that normally lies above and ventral to the top of spine. When it lies more horizontally, it creates a sharp angle that results in a bending of the brainstem.
